Vintage 20th Century set of three petrol measuring canisters, used by the London Borough of Hillingdon Council to check the accuracy of fuel pumps. Made from polished brass and copper, the set comprises Two Gallons, One Gallon, and Half a Gallon measures. Manufactured by Wragg Bros Ltd of Wickford, Essex, these pieces reflect their practical municipal use while offering strong industrial character. Check pumps were originally used to measure and dispense fuel accurately before modern electric petrol pumps became standard, making them an important part of early filling stations and garages. The accompanying canisters were used for storing and transporting fuel or lubricants safely, offering a practical and durable solution for motorists and mechanics of the time.
